For your particular case, I wouldn't support an exemption; while I certainly
consider you an established community member, it's your fault alone that you
scrambled the password and changed the e-mail details of your previous
account. It's like shredding your driver's license in a country or state
that requires a driver's license to vote.
In general, I think that exceptions should certainly not be made once the
election starts. If any case-based issues should arise, perhaps they could
be looked at before the election starts, but I can't think of any scenario
where I would support an account being specifically exempted.
